ADRU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2015 in Review
18 of the 3,582 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co BLDRS Europe Select ADR Index Fund (ADRU) for Q3 2015, worth a combined $3.36M — down 7% from $3.61M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 3 funds opened new ADRU positions and 1 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 5 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Citadel Advisors, opening a new position worth an estimated $281K. The largest seller was B. Riley Wealth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$233K sold.
